Maybe in the heart of the German shepherd, they have more to teach then we ever may know.

When one chooses to co exist with these gallant troubadour's, It takes one down a path in life you would never travel with anything else. Oh' the things he will teach over the span of his life....then maybe just maybe, you notice, you hear his heart beat, It beats with every breath you take, for your life is no longer your own it is his. He will introduce you to people and happenings, places, and relationships that can last a lifetime

Him and his gentle giant nature, or the power house female lends as an attentive mother that can stand alone or create this collective of new pups that are all celebrated with new puppy breath. One has to admit, how many times you have laughed at your own litter. Only innocence such as children and animals can make the most educated person, sound like a babbling child, or look like fools.

You find him locked into your heart…. Into your life.
Oh’ he is there when you get married. He is sure this new person will sleep on the floor and not in his spot on the bed. Oh’ he is there sharing your life while raising your family, an you noticed after you gave birth to 2 or 3 of your own children, you are counting 3 or 4 meals being made, Some on the floor, some at the table. You find yourself, yelling at the whole house, kids, spouses and dogs, “wipe your feet"., stop clowning, or who caused this mess! Or you hear you love that dog sometimes more then you do me…..and under your breath come a simple…..yep, he is housebroken.

You wake up and find they are part of your family, not just the family dog. Oh' he is there, while the kids are growing up, you still own what he chewed as a puppy, one shoe, and most of the rest is your furniture He is there when someone tried to break into your house, he gave you that extra second that made the difference for you and your family. Oh' he is there when your parents pass away, he helps you say the goodbye, and you both now show that bit of gray. Oh' he is there when the kids go off to college, and empty nest sets in, he keeps you moving cause someone still has to pee the dog. Oh’ he is there during the divorce, or when you found out you had breast cancer. Oh' he is there, when your heart hurts because you are losing the house or your husband is laid off. Oh' he is there for all men or women's pain, you held his heart, and may never know you did.

Oh' he is there, now when it is just you and him, and everyone has come to know him more then they know you. You realize you are his Seeing Eye human, and your own eyes are not much better. He still wants those walks or a bite on the sleeve. How about those drives in the truck, or going to the vet, he takes it, like he is Elvis, every young girl in the office swoons, and you know when he has left the building.

Oh' he was there, and he lent his teachings to your life of his kindness and unconditional love. He would have died for you, if he needed to, or you asked it of him. He affirmed your understandings of good character could not be taught. For you to deal with him must you be fair, being true, forthright, firm and with respect, because that is how he dealt with you.

The final beat of his strong heart, really only beat for you, you listen for,… for the last time, it beats with your breathing. This Gallant Troubadour has gone home, and he waits for you, and you somehow know he never really left you. . And Oh' he is there. In his life, there is and was more. Maybe just maybe, on that walk or drive you hear his heart beat.
